Which interview type is most common when dealing with victims and witnesses?

Explanation:
When interviewing victims and witnesses, mixing rapport-building with structured questioning is most effective. Starting with an informal, relaxed conversation helps reduce anxiety, builds trust, and encourages honest sharing. Then moving into a more formal, structured phase allows for clear, comprehensive questioning and thorough documentation of details for the record. This blended approach leverages the strengths of both styles: it puts the person at ease to retrieve memories more accurately while ensuring the information is captured systematically and can be used later in a legal or investigative context. Purely formal interviews can overwhelm or intimidate, and purely informal chats may miss important details or lack proper documentation. The combination method balances empathy with rigor, making it the common choice.
